What Your North Node Actually Tells You

Your North Node isn’t a planet — it’s a calculated point in your chart, the spot where the Moon’s orbit crosses the Sun’s path. In Vedic astrology it’s called Rahu, and it’s always paired with its opposite point, Ketu (the South Node). Western astrologers use these two the same way: as a growth axis rather than a personality trait.

Here’s the practical difference between this and, say, your Sun or Rising sign: those describe who you already are. The North Node describes where you’re headed but haven’t fully arrived yet. It’s why people often say their North Node sign feels “aspirational” rather than immediately familiar — that’s normal, and it’s the point.

Why Your Birth Time Changes the Answer

The Node moves through each sign for about a year and a half, so your birth date alone is usually enough to nail down the sign. Add an exact birth time, though, and the calculator can also place it in a specific house — which is where the sign’s theme actually plays out (career, relationships, home life, and so on). If you don’t know your exact time, the sign result above is still accurate; you’ll just be missing the house layer.

The Nodes Also Move in Cycles

One thing most calculators skip: the nodes return to their original position roughly every 18–19 years, which means most people experience a “nodal return” around ages 18–19, again near 37–38, and once more around 56–57. These tend to be periods where the pull toward your North Node themes gets noticeably stronger — worth keeping in mind if one of those ages lines up with a turning point you’ve already noticed in your own life.

A North Node Calculator is an online tool that automates the calculation process. By entering basic birth information, users receive an accurate placement without needing technical knowledge of astrology. The calculator applies established astronomical formulas to determine the node’s position. This removes guesswork and ensures consistency, especially for those new to chart analysis. For many users, it serves as a starting point, offering clarity before exploring deeper interpretations or patterns

Using the calculator is straightforward. Start by entering your birth date, exact time, and place of birth. These details allow the tool to calculate the correct celestial positioning. After submitting the information, the calculator displays the North Node placement. This
result can then be explored in relation to broader chart themes, personal interests, or longterm goals. The value of the result comes from reflection rather than instant answers. It’s most useful when considered as part of a bigger picture rather than a standalone label.

A North Node Calculator offers a structured way to explore an important astrological reference point. By turning complex calculations into accessible results, it helps users focus on understanding rather than mechanics. When used thoughtfully, it can support self-reflection and long-term awareness. Like all astrological tools, its value lies in how the information is interpreted and applied over time rather than in the calculation alone.

North Node by Sign — Which Sign Points to Your Growth?

Find your sign with the calculator up top, then look it up here. These are growth directions, not personality descriptions, so don’t worry if your sign doesn’t sound like “you” yet.

Aries

Independence, self-trust, initiative over waiting for group consensus.

Taurus

Stability, patience, valuing your own resources over constant change.

Gemini

Curiosity, communication, staying open to more than one point of view.

Cancer

Emotional honesty, home, nurturing connection over pure achievement.

Leo

Self-expression, creativity, owning your individual voice.

Virgo

Practical service, structure, refining detail over staying abstract.

Libra

Partnership, compromise, considering others’ perspectives.

Scorpio

Emotional depth, trust, facing transformation instead of avoiding it.

Sagittarius

Broader worldview, honesty, seeking meaning beyond routine.

Capricorn

Discipline, long-term goals, taking responsibility for your direction.

Aquarius

Community, individuality, thinking beyond personal or family expectations.

Pisces

Intuition, compassion, letting go of rigid control.

North Node vs. Sun Sign vs. Moon Sign — What’s the Difference?

These three placements get confused constantly, so here’s the short version:

Sun signYour core identity and ego — who you are at your center, right now.
Moon signYour emotional instincts — how you react and what you need to feel safe.
North NodeNot who you are yet — the direction you’re growing toward over your lifetime.

North Node vs. South Node

The North Node and South Node sit exactly opposite each other in the chart. While the North Node points toward unfamiliar growth, the South Node (Ketu, in Vedic astrology) reflects natural talents and old patterns that feel comfortable but can become a crutch.
